✈️ The Historical Context: Why Aviation Needed a Checklist Revolution

Aviation has always been an industry where mistakes carry extraordinary consequences. In the early days of commercial flight, operations relied heavily on individual memory and experience. Pilots, ground crew, and air traffic controllers worked with informal procedures that varied significantly between airports and airlines. This inconsistency led to preventable errors, delays, and safety incidents that plagued the industry throughout its formative years.

The watershed moment came with the realization that human memory, regardless of experience level, was inherently fallible under pressure. Complex operations involving hundreds of variables could not be safely managed through recall alone. The introduction of formalized checklists in cockpits during the 1930s demonstrated their life-saving potential, and this philosophy gradually expanded to encompass all airport operations.

From Ground Operations to Gate Management: The Scope of Checklist Integration

Modern airports function as intricate ecosystems where thousands of tasks must be completed with precision timing. Ground handling operations, which involve aircraft servicing between flights, became one of the first areas to benefit from comprehensive checklist implementation. Every aircraft turnaround now follows a standardized sequence covering fuel verification, baggage loading, catering services, and aircraft inspection.

Gate management represents another critical area transformed by checklist protocols. Gate agents now work through systematic verification processes that ensure passenger counts match manifests, boarding priorities are respected, and departure slots are utilized efficiently. This structured approach has dramatically reduced the frequency of delays caused by administrative oversights.

Maintenance and Safety Inspections: Where Checklists Save Lives

Aircraft maintenance stands as perhaps the most critical application of checklist methodology in airport operations. Maintenance crews now follow detailed inspection protocols that leave no room for assumption or shortcuts. Each component receives systematic attention according to predetermined schedules, with every completed task requiring documentation and verification.

The safety improvements resulting from maintenance checklists are measurable and profound. Incidents caused by overlooked maintenance issues have declined significantly since standardized checklists became mandatory. These documents serve dual purposes: ensuring thorough inspections and creating accountability trails that protect both passengers and maintenance personnel.

Digital Transformation: How Technology Elevated Checklist Efficiency

The evolution from paper-based checklists to digital platforms represents the next frontier in operational efficiency. Modern airport operations increasingly rely on tablet-based applications and integrated software systems that provide real-time updates, automatic notifications, and instant communication capabilities. These digital tools eliminate the transcription errors and information delays inherent in paper systems.

Cloud-based checklist platforms enable supervisors to monitor progress across multiple teams simultaneously. When a ground crew completes a fueling operation, the system automatically notifies the next team in the sequence, ensuring seamless handoffs without manual coordination. This automation has reduced communication-related delays by up to 40% at airports utilizing advanced digital systems.

🎯 The Psychology Behind Checklist Success: Why They Work So Well

The effectiveness of checklists extends beyond their organizational value—they tap into fundamental aspects of human psychology and decision-making. Cognitive load theory explains that our working memory can only handle a limited number of items simultaneously. Checklists externalize this information, freeing mental resources for complex problem-solving and situational awareness.

Checklists also combat the normalization of deviance, a psychological phenomenon where small procedural violations gradually become accepted practice. By providing a clear standard against which performance is measured, checklists maintain operational discipline even in high-pressure environments where shortcuts might otherwise seem tempting.

Overcoming Implementation Challenges: Lessons from Aviation Leaders

Despite their proven benefits, checklist implementation faces predictable resistance. Experienced workers sometimes view checklists as insulting suggestions that they cannot remember their duties. This resistance must be addressed through education about cognitive limitations and the systemic benefits of standardization, rather than through mandates alone.

Overly complex or poorly designed checklists can paradoxically reduce efficiency rather than enhance it. The most effective checklists are concise, focused on critical tasks, and designed with input from the workers who will use them daily. Organizations that involve frontline staff in checklist development typically achieve higher compliance and better operational outcomes.

Training Programs That Maximize Checklist Adoption

Successful checklist integration requires comprehensive training that goes beyond simple familiarization. Workers need to understand not just what the checklist contains, but why each item matters and how it connects to broader operational goals. This contextual knowledge transforms checklists from bureaucratic requirements into valued tools.

Simulation-based training has proven particularly effective for checklist adoption. By practicing with checklists in realistic but low-stakes scenarios, workers develop fluency with the tools before applying them in actual operations. This approach builds confidence and reveals potential procedural ambiguities that can be addressed before they cause real-world problems.

🌍 Global Standardization: How Checklists Enable International Cooperation

International aviation operates under frameworks established by organizations like ICAO (International Civil Aviation Organization), which promotes standardized procedures across borders. Checklists serve as practical implementations of these standards, ensuring that operations in Tokyo follow fundamentally similar protocols to those in Toronto or Tel Aviv.

This standardization enables the remarkable mobility of aviation professionals. Pilots, ground crews, and other specialists can work effectively at unfamiliar airports because the underlying checklist-driven procedures remain consistent. This flexibility strengthens the global aviation workforce and facilitates the rapid deployment of resources during emergencies or peak demand periods.

Learning from Aviation: Checklist Principles Applied Beyond Airports

The success of airport checklists has inspired their adoption across industries facing similar complexity and risk profiles. Healthcare has embraced surgical checklists that have demonstrably reduced post-operative complications and mortality rates. Manufacturing, construction, and emergency services have all implemented checklist-based protocols modeled on aviation practices.

This cross-pollination benefits aviation in return, as innovations developed in other sectors inform continuous improvement of airport procedures. The cyclical exchange of best practices creates an ecosystem of shared learning that elevates operational standards across multiple industries.

Measuring What Matters: KPIs for Checklist-Driven Operations

Effective checklist programs require robust measurement frameworks to assess their impact and identify improvement opportunities. Key performance indicators for airport checklists typically include completion rates, average time per checklist, exception frequency, and correlation with operational outcomes like on-time departures.

Advanced analytics platforms now enable real-time visualization of these metrics, allowing managers to identify bottlenecks and inefficiencies as they emerge. When certain checklist items consistently require more time than allocated, this signals potential training needs or procedural redesign opportunities. Data-driven management transforms checklists from static documents into living systems that evolve continuously.
